The Pathway to Patient Data Ownership and Better Health

Katherine A. Mikk, Harry A. Sleeper, and Eric J. Topol | JAMA | September 25, 2017

Digital health data are rapidly expanding to include patient-reported outcomes, patient-generated health data, and social determinants of health. Measurements collected in clinical settings are being supplemented by data collected in daily life, such as data derived from wearable sensors and smartphone apps, and access to other data, such as genomic data, is rapidly increasing. One projection suggests that a billion individuals will have their whole genome sequenced in the next several years. These additional sources of data, whether patient-generated, genomic, or other, are critical for a comprehensive picture of an individual’s health...

The Strengths and Weaknesses of the HL7 FHIR Messaging Standard

It has been several years since we reviewed the progress of the HL7 FHIR standards adoption rate. Health Level Seven's (HL7) Fast Healthcare Interoperability Resources (FHIR) is an emerging standard that has rapidly captured the mind-share of the Health Information Technology (HIT) standards community. FHIR is a standard that enables healthcare data sharing between systems in a manner that is more easily implemented and more expressive than previous HL7 standards such as HL7 Version 2, 3 and Clinical Document Architecture (CDA). Regardless of the version of HL7 standard used, the purpose of these standards is to send clinical data in messages, whether to a party inside or outside your organization. HL7 devises flexible message formats so the receiver of the message can open it up, know who sent it and why, and break it down into understandable segments and data fields.
